Customer: Highways England - M23 Smart Motorway Project
Client: Kier Group
Site: M23 Junctions 8-10
Scope of works: Upgrading the 11 mile (18km) stretch of the M23 near Gatwick Airport, between junction 8 near Merstham and junction 10 at Copthorne, to an all-lane running smart motorway.
Value: £1.0M
Commencement Date: July 2018
L Lynch Plant Hire & Haulage was appointed by Kier to aid the excavation and removal of spoil and muckaway from the M23 as well as help achieve the overall objectives of the project, namely :
